LOINC long common name : Social support index [MOS Social Support Survey];

LOINC description : Medical Outcomes Study (MOS) Social Support Survey consists of four separate social support subscales and an overall functional social support index (this term), which is calculated based on the subscales and additional item scores by averaging the individual scores for all 19 items. Note that the overall support index calculation does not use the individual subscale scores. Scores can be transformed to a 0-100 scale using the following formula: 100 X [(observed score - minimum possible score)/(maximum possible score - minimum possible score)]. A higher score for an individual scale or for the overall support index indicates more support is available. [RAND: mos/social-support/scoring];
